Ben AINSLIE (GBR)
Ben Ainslie 
© Clive Mason/Getty Images
Unbeaten in the Finn since 2004 and twice a previous winner of the ISAF Rolex World Sailor of the Year Awards, Ben AINSLIE is a sailor who knows how to pick his moments.  Returning to the Olympic circuit following the conclusion of the 32nd America’s Cup, AINSLIE kept his hand in on the match racing circuit but sent a clear signal to the Finn fleet in December 2007 that he was back on the scene and hungry for a third Olympic gold medal.

His first Grade 1 victory of this nomination period came at the Sydney International Regatta in December 2007 and he marched on to pick up another gold medal at Sail Melbourne before taking on his fifth Finn Gold Cup in January 2008.  After a solid series Ainslie consolidated his record number of Finn Gold Cup wins by bringing his tally to five.  The next two events also saw AINSLIE on the top of the podium and before setting off to China for the Olympic Games he claimed his fourth European title in a nail biting final race in Scarlino, Italy.

On to China and AINSLIE rarely looked troubled out on the complex waters of Qingdao. With just one real challenge left by the Medal Race it was business as usual for this unstoppable Brit. The gold medal was his and he made another strike in the record books, joining the ranks of the world’s most successful Olympic sailors with three gold and one silver medal.  AINSLIE ends the nomination period with the European, World and Olympic titles to his name.

1 - RYA National Match Racing Qualifier, Weymouth, GBR - ISAF Grade 4 - Sep 2007
1 - Cento Cup, Trapani, ITA - ISAF Grade 1 - Oct 2007 (match racing)
1 - Go for Gold Regatta, Melbourne, AUS - ISAF Grade 3 - Dec 2007
1 - Sydney International Regatta, Sydney, AUS - ISAF Grade 1 - Dec 2007
1 - Sail Melbourne International Regatta, Melbourne, AUS - ISAF Grade 1 - Jan 2008
1 - Finn Gold Cup - ISAF Grade W - Jan 2008
1 - HRH Princess Sofia Trophy MAPFRE, Palma, ESP - ISAF Grade 2 - Mar 2008
1 - Finn European Championship, Scarlino, ITA - ISAF Grade C1 - May 2008
1 - 2008 Olympic Sailing Competition, Qingdao, CHN - ISAF Grade W - Aug 2008

ISAF World Sailing Rankings position at the end of the nomination period (3 September 2008) – # 13

Name Ben AINSLIE
Place of birth UK
Date of birth 5 February 1977
Profession Pro Sailor
ISAF Sailor ID GBRCA1
What inspired you to take up sailing? My Parents
What was the first boat you sailed and how old were you? A small cruising boat with my Parents and sister, I was aged three
Name your first sailing club Restronguet Sailing Club
What was the first event you competed in and in what year? Optimist National Championships 1988
What are your personal highlights of your career to date? Sydney 2000 Olympics and Beijing 2008 Olympics
What are your future sailing goals? To try and win the America's Cup and also the Olympic Games on home waters in 2012
Who has had the greatest impact on your sailing career and why? My Father as he helped me so much in every area and has so much experience.
Who is your sailing hero? Russell COUTTS and Paul ELVSTRÖM
What other sports do you enjoy? Golf, Football, F1
What does being nominated for the ISAF Rolex World Sailor of the Year Awards mean to you? It's a real honour to be put forward for such a prestigous award after such a successful and enjoyable year of sailing.
If you were voted as the winner, what would this mean to you? It would really be fantastic. Not just for me but also for everyone who has supported me along the way.
